Kanada Ontario Alpha Particles - Nuclei News: Season 2, Edition 5 - OAP Pleased to Announce Jacob Hodge Given Clean Bill of Health

It's been a long 22 days for OAP fans. After their top striker went down with a torn LCL there was much concern over the outlook of the club. Over 3 weeks later, OAP are still in a tight battle for a top-4 spot in I.1 and in the final 8 of the Champion's League and hold the top seed. All-in-all not a bad result given the team's reliance of Hodge.

"The timing of his return couldn't be better. We currently have 6 guys out with injuries or suspensions - a massive chunk of our starting 11. He will certainly help our offence that's for sure" said Captain Pemberton.

In his absence Cade Bryan and Ethan Purdon have carried the striking duties. Purdon is currently tied for 10th in the league in goals while Bryan has 6 goals in his 11 games played compared to Hodge's 7 over 20 played at the start of the year.

"It's disappointing to get the bump from the lineup I won't deny that. However, you can't just look at the numbers. I scored 6 goals, sure, but 4 of those were against a noname. Hodge is a prolific striker. Despite missing three weeks of training he is still one of the top offensive threats in the business. He's simply a joy to watch and learn from" said Bryan.

Also out is Jacob Halliday on the left side along with suspended Martin Gelien and Samson Cornwell. Coaches have their work cut out for them each day to keep a competitive lineup. So far, only Cornwell and Pemberton have featured in all 30 games thus far... with Cornwell's suspension that will leave only the goalkeeper and captain to feature in all games come Tuesday. However, come Tuesday, the eyes of the soccer world will be watching Hodge's return.

"I honestly don't know the big deal. Guys get hurt all the time. I'm not anyone special. These guys have worked day and night and won just as many in my absence. I'm part of a team. Teams win, not players" said Hodge.

Hodge has a point, but in his absence OAP has slid to 5th in I.1 play including one win in their last 6 games. Tough times have fallen upon OAP this year. However, all can be salvaged with a strong finish to the season.
